Hedden v. State
287 S.E.2d 407, 160 Ga. App. 56, 1981 Ga. App. LEXIS 2874
Opinion
The appellant, although ordered to do so, has failed to file an enumeration of errors and to present either a brief or oral argument in this court. We have nevertheless thoroughly examined the record and are satisfied that the evidence is sufficient to support the order of revocation of probation. The judgment is accordingly affirmed.
Judgment affirmed.
